Which gravel types work best for driveways in hot, hilly parts of Yucaipa?
For hot, hilly terrain around Yucaipa, crushed rock or a compactable road-base mix (3/4u0022 crushed or similar) is best because angular particles lock together and compact well on slopes. Avoid loose rounded river rock or pea gravel on steep drives because they migrate and are hard to compact. Washed gravel can be used for flatter areas or top dressing, but add a compactable base layer for stability on hills.
How many tons or cubic yards of gravel do I need for common projects in Yucaipa (2-car driveway, 3-car driveway, 1,000 sq ft pathway)?
Typical estimates: a 2-car driveway (about 20' x 20') needs roughly 3.7 to 4.9 cubic yards (about 5 to 7 tons) at 3u0022-4u0022 depth. A 3-car driveway (about 30' x 20') is roughly 5.6 to 7.4 cubic yards (about 8 to 10 tons). A 1,000 sq ft pathway at 2u0022-3u0022 depth is roughly 6 to 9 cubic yards (about 8 to 12 tons). Exact amounts depend on depth, compaction, and the gravel type—use our material calculator or add 5-10% waste when ordering.

How does gravel perform in Yucaipa’s climate regarding dust, compaction, and erosion compared to decomposed granite and asphalt?
Gravel drains well and stays cooler than asphalt in hot Yucaipa summers, but drier months can create dust unless the surface is regularly compacted or treated. Compared with decomposed granite, angular crushed gravel resists rutting better and compacts more reliably; decomposed granite can dust and wash more easily. Asphalt is the most durable and low-maintenance option but is impermeable and more expensive, and may require permits for installation.

What gravel mixes and construction methods improve stability on steep slopes common in Yucaipa foothills?
For steep slopes, use an angular crushed-rock base or road-base mix with fines for compaction, combined with a layer of 3/4u0022 topstone if desired for appearance. Install geotextile fabric to separate soil from aggregate, add edging or small retaining walls to prevent migration, and compact each layer with mechanical equipment. Also include proper drainage (swales or French drains) and consider terracing on very steep sections to reduce erosion.
What maintenance schedule and costs should Yucaipa homeowners expect for gravel driveways and pads?
Plan to regrade and add fresh gravel every 1 to 4 years depending on traffic and rainfall; light maintenance (weed control, raking) is often annual. Typical homeowner maintenance costs run from about $100 to $500 per year for weed control and minor regrading; re-top dressing a driveway every few years can cost a few hundred dollars depending on size and material. Regular spot-filling and compaction after wet seasons will extend the life of your gravel surface.
